New York, Nov. 2 – Indonesia’s PT Pertamina (Persero) priced $750 million of 6½% 30-year senior notes (expected ratings: Baa2/BBB-/BBB-) at 98.061 to yield 6.65%, according to market sources on Friday.
The notes were brought under the company’s $10 billion global medium-term note program and sold via joint bookrunners BNP Paribas, Deutsche Bank AG, London Branch, HSBC, Mandiri Securities Pte Ltd. and Standard Chartered Bank.
Proceeds of the Rule 144A and Regulation S notes will be used to help finance the tender offer for the company’s outstanding $1 billion 5¼% senior notes due 2021 and $1.25 billion 4 7/8% senior notes due 2022.
Pertamina is a state-owned oil and gas company based in Jakarta.
